new book, Edgar-Jean Moreno, tell us a true story, even if it is slightly romanticized. It is the discovery
of a world totally unknown, by his friend David Castenac, who claims that he went to visit a
new dimension, near our universe, easily accessible, therefore we know it exists, and this, without any tricks, such as computers or other network connections of virtual lives.
If you never considered this issue, dear readers, will this reflection generate for you, the desire to live elsewhere, in other environment? Otherwise, this revelation will cause you, some negative feeling or rejection, due to your rational mind?
The first action is located in 1973 in West Germany. Curiously, the author tells this story as his own, putting him in scene, for reason, I quote: “easiest to write”. Sometimes, we feel that Mr. Moreno has really lived this adventure. Never mind! The plot begins when the hero receives a letter from his brother, dated of year 2001. It is extremely disturbing, not only by the terms and timing of the letter but also by the fact that he never had a brother. Just after this, he met a strange gardener, who will give to him, the possibility to start an amazing investigation through parallel
worlds, by wearing skins of different characters, outside of time.
The end of the book will reveal, only a part of this incredible puzzle, which the author will promise to complete the final in his next novel, when his friend, David, will be found.
